Diary, 1917-1918
Scope and Contents
Numerous letters, news clippings, college ephemera, and envelope of dried petals laid in loosely along with photos pasted in throughout. By this time, she is considering her future beyond the college, including but not limited to marriage. Several pages (with photos) are dedicated to a young man named Bob White who has left to the war. She also documents her wedding to Philip in July, noting that she wore "the dress I had worn in the concert at the end of the year and had such a wonderful ride that nite with Bob." Of her new husband, she reports that she had decided "I'll take a chance...where will a reckless girl like that end?"
